The artist who fought for recognition of his work, leading to the Engraving Copyright Act of 1734, was William Hogarth.
Explanation:
The Engraving Copyright Act of 1734, also known as Hogarth's Act, was a significant legislation in England that aimed to protect the rights of artists and engravers. It was named after the prominent English artist William Hogarth, who fought for recognition of his own work and campaigned for the rights of artists to control the reproduction and distribution of their engravings.
Prior to this act, artists faced challenges in asserting their rights and receiving proper credit for their creations. The act granted artists legal protection and established their rights over their artistic creations. It played a crucial role in shaping the field of art by providing artists with the recognition and control they deserved.
